Who requires a Business Licence?
Bylaw No. 1510 is a bylaw respecting the granting of licences and the regulation of businesses.

No person shall carry on a business for profit or gain within the City of White Rock without holding a valid licence for the business so carried on.White Rock Permits, Licences, City of White Rock, BC, Canada

All businesses, including registered non-profit operations, are required to have a valid Business Licence. Retail, commercial and industrial operations, as well as the owners of rental residential properties must have a valid Business Licence.

Business Licences are required for any company conducting business in the City of White Rock, whether located in our jurisdiction or not.

The application is forwarded for approval from the Permits & Licences Department to the Fire Department, RCMP, and Health Department.

General information on Business Licence Applications
All applications for licences under this bylaw shall be made to the Inspector on the application form provided for that purpose. There are two types of application forms available, Home Based Business and Regular Business. Our Business Licence year runs from May 1st to April 30th the following year.

How to apply for a Business Licence?
Business Licence applications are available from the Permits & Licences Department located on the lower level of City Hall. Applicants are required to:
  • Describe the nature of the proposed business
  • Provide the correct business address and/or mailing address
  • Give the correct number of employees (full and part-time)
  • Provide Provincial Government certificate of qualifications if required
  • Provide payment of the appropriate fee

What is the general fee structure?
Fees vary with the type of business. Those licence fees are set out in the current Licence Bylaw 1510. A proportionate reduction is given twice during the business year. For more information please contact our Business Licence Desk at (604) 541-2139 during office hours.

Required Approvals
In order to obtain a Business Licence in the City of White Rock, various approvals are required:

• Zoning:
Depending on the zoning of the proposed location, your business may or may not be permitted. To determine whether your type of business is permitted in the area you have chosen please contact the Permits & Licences Department at (604) 541-2139 or the City Planner at (604) 541-2142.
• Building:
To carry on any business, an occupancy approval of the proposed building is required. This may or may not require a Building Permit. You might want to check with the Building Inspector at (604) 541-2136 prior to signing a lease.

**It may be necessary to obtain approval from the Health, Fire and/or RCMP departments before your Business Licence can be issued
